Gameplay Overview

At its core Thimbles is straightforward: a small number of concealed objects (thimbles) are shuffled, a prize is hidden under one, and players must guess where it rests after a shuffle. Evoplay adds layers: multipliers, optional side bets, minigame triggers, and animated reveals that enhance tension. Bets are flexible to accommodate low-stake casuals and higher-roller rounds. A single session is quick—perfect for short bursts between other games or while waiting on bonuses.

Volatility and RTP

Thimbles typically sits in a low-to-medium volatility bracket, though optional side bets can increase variance. RTP values vary slightly across casino builds; always confirm the displayed RTP in the game’s info panel in the casino lobby; For players prioritizing long-term playability, the base game offers steady, smaller wins; for thrill-seekers, side-bet strategies provide occasional larger payouts.

Frequently unasked questions

Q: Do shuffle speeds favor the house?

A: Shuffle speed is aesthetic; outcomes are RNG-determined. Shuffle complexity only affects player perception, not fairness.
